Our Calhoun County team is honored to support the Charitable Union Back-to-School Program this year!

In addition to supporting the program, our employees will be volunteering their time in August at one of Charitable Union's mobile back-to-school events. These events help local families access the supplies and resources their children need to start the school year prepared and with confidence.

We’re grateful for the opportunity to serve alongside an organization making such a meaningful difference for families in our community.

Jack and John from our Calhoun County team recently presented a donation check to Kathleen from Isaiah 117 House Calhoun Co MI with funds collected from our recent employee Jeans Day.

These funds will help provide food and clothing for the kids that enter the home for Foster Parent support from our community.

Thank you to Isaiah 117 House for creating a welcoming place for children during an important time of transition. This is what community support looks like in action. ❤️

A strong community starts with people having a safe, affordable place to call home.

Affordable housing supports families, helps neighborhoods grow, and gives communities a stronger foundation for the future.

That's why we're investing $2 million in the Cinnaire and Michigan Bankers Association Service Corporation (MBASC) Low-Income Housing Tax Credit Fund 45.

Our investment will directly support the development of Riverbend at Capital, a transformational mixed-income housing and community development project in Battle Creek.

As a community bank, we believe local investment should do more than move money. It should help create stability, opportunity, and long-term value for the people and places we serve.

This investment reflects what community banking means to us: making thoughtful decisions that support customers, employees, shareholders, and community members—today and for generations to come.
